* Specialty gases typically refer to calibration gases, zero gases, carrier gases, span gases, instrumentation gases and bump test gases.
* They may be either pure gases or gas mixtures containing components at concentrations extending from the per cent range down to part per billion and sometimes even part per trillion.

* Refrigerants are applied to help cooling down big data centers and electricity production warehouses – to keep the production running.
* When the refrigerant changes from one state to another through pressurization and compression, it can then absorb the heat inside your home and expel it outside.
Industrial refrigeration is used in many industries, from food processing, chemical, pharmaceutical and plastics manufacturing to construction.
